On Mon, 10 Oct 2005, Robert L Cochran wrote:

> If I have two network adapters e.g. eth0 and eth1 installed in a Fedora Core 4
> system under SELinux control, does SELinux control the operation of these
> devices in any way? For example, suppose I have my own iptables firewall
> script. The script performs routing functions as well. Does SELinux impact
> this?

There are controls relating to network interfaces, but they're not 
used by default and should have no impact.
